Output 4bde0c41c4b7d2e62df7576687444cb0c2bb010a38265df655aa088fcf5b2162:176

value
38843252
script pubkey
OP_0 OP_PUSHBYTES_20 12c0e96509715439a490284ae0c881f94211d14f
address
bc1qztqwjegfw92rnfys9p9wpjypl9ppr5209636gd
transaction
4bde0c41c4b7d2e62df7576687444cb0c2bb010a38265df655aa088fcf5b2162
confirmations
288232
spent
true